SHIB Price Analysis: Bears Are Driven Back by a 12+% Price Surge in SHIB Market

  • With the recent upswing, SHIB has reached a new 90-day high price of $0.00001457.
  • Current research forecast a sustained upswing for the foreseeable future.
  • The up-trending SHIB market finds support around $0.00001232.

After a period of indecision during which bears and bulls wrestled for control, Shiba Inu (SHIB) bulls have just captured the market. As a consequence of the gains made by the bulls, the price of SHIB climbed to a new 90-day high of $0.00001457 during the trading session. At the time of writing, the price has risen 12.13% to $0.00001381, a result of the bullish dominance.

SHIB’s bull run is supported by a rise in market capitalization and 24-hour trading volume of 11.16 % to $7.585,874,251 and 89.82 % to $1.085,241,973, respectively. This spike in SHIB’s market value and 24-hour trading volume indicates that buyers are confident in the stock’s upward trajectory and are prepared to back it up.

SHIB/USD 24-hour price chart (source: CoinMarketCap)

Since the SMI Ergodic Indicator (SMII) has remained above its signal line at 0.5278, indicating that bullish momentum is still strong, the price of SHIB might continue rising.
